    The Colonel and the Birth of a Fried Chicken Empire

    Let's kick things off with a little history, shall we? The story of Kentucky Fried Chicken begins with one man: Colonel Harland Sanders. Now, he wasn't actually a real colonel in the military. It was an honorary title given to him in Kentucky. But the man was a force of nature, a true entrepreneur! He started his fried chicken venture in the 1930s, at a roadside motel in Corbin, Kentucky. He perfected his secret recipe, a blend of 11 herbs and spices, and began franchising his concept in the 1950s. Guys, can you imagine? Back then, franchising was a relatively new idea, but the Colonel had a vision. He saw the potential to share his delicious fried chicken with the world. And boy, did he succeed! The Colonel's charisma and dedication were key to the early success of KFC. He traveled tirelessly, promoting his chicken and ensuring that his franchisees maintained his high standards. The iconic image of the Colonel with his white suit, black string tie, and friendly smile became synonymous with Kentucky Fried Chicken. It was a brilliant move, creating a recognizable brand identity that resonated with customers. It's safe to say, the Colonel was a marketing genius before his time! Over the years, KFC expanded rapidly. The company faced challenges, of course. There were changes in ownership, evolving consumer tastes, and the constant need to adapt to the fast-food landscape. But through it all, KFC has maintained its core identity: delicious, crispy, fried chicken.     The Secret Recipe: Unlocking the Flavor

    Alright, let's get to the good stuff: the secret recipe. The holy grail of Kentucky Fried Chicken. The blend of 11 herbs and spices is legendary. The exact ingredients? Well, that's a closely guarded secret, known only to a select few. But the general idea is that it's a carefully balanced mix of herbs and spices that work together to create that unique, unforgettable flavor. The recipe is said to be locked away in a vault in Kentucky, a symbol of its importance and the lengths KFC goes to protect it. Over the years, there have been countless attempts to uncover the secret recipe. Some people have claimed to have cracked the code, but KFC has always maintained that the real recipe remains a mystery. The blend of herbs and spices isn't just about the flavor; it's also about the texture. The coating on KFC chicken is what gives it that signature crispy, crunchy exterior. The way the spices interact with the chicken as it fries creates a delicious, irresistible crust. The cooking process is crucial, too. KFC uses a special pressure frying method, which cooks the chicken evenly and seals in the juices. This is what helps to keep the chicken moist and tender on the inside, while the outside achieves that perfect golden-brown crispiness.     KFC Around the World: A Global Phenomenon

    Kentucky Fried Chicken isn't just a popular fast-food chain in the United States. It's a global phenomenon! With restaurants in countries all over the world, KFC has successfully adapted its menu and marketing strategies to appeal to diverse cultures and tastes. The global expansion of KFC began in the 1960s, and it has continued steadily ever since. Today, you can find KFC restaurants in Asia, Europe, Africa, and the Americas. The company has learned that one size doesn't fit all. They have adapted their menus to reflect local preferences and ingredients. In Japan, for example, KFC is a popular Christmas tradition. The menu includes unique items like tempura and other Japanese-inspired dishes. In China, KFC has become a dominant force in the fast-food market, with a menu tailored to Chinese tastes. They offer dishes like congee and other local favorites. The success of KFC around the world is a testament to its ability to adapt and innovate. The company has learned to understand the local cultures and to create menus that resonate with customers in different regions. This flexibility has allowed KFC to become a global brand and a beloved fast-food destination for people all over the world. But it's not just about the food. KFC also adapts its marketing strategies to appeal to local audiences. They use local celebrities, cultural references, and marketing campaigns to build brand awareness and connect with customers. This localized approach is a key factor in KFC's success on a global scale.
